For the 2026 school year, there is 1 public middle school serving 506 students in 40310, KY.
The top-ranked public middle school in 40310, KY is Burgin Independent School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Public middle school in zipcode 40310 have an average math proficiency score of 53% (versus the Kentucky public middle school average of 36%), and reading proficiency score of 55% (versus the 44% statewide average). Middle schools in 40310, KY have an average ranking of 10/10, which is in the top 10% of Kentucky public middle schools.
Minority enrollment is 10%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is less than the Kentucky public middle school average of 26% (majority Black and Hispanic).
